LOGISTICS COMMITTED TO RESPONSIBLE EVENTS

 

We are proud to be ISO 20121 certified!

Awarded by AFNOR, the ISO 20121 certification marks a key milestone in Logistics' commitment to sustainable development within the events industry.

This international standard specifically addresses the responsible organisation of events, taking into account environmental, social, and economic impacts to meet today's challenges.

AN OPERATIONAL COMMITMENT, DEMONSTRATED THROUGHOUT EVERY STEP OF YOUR EVENTS.

At Logistics, ISO 20121 certification is more than just a label.

It’s an operational commitment demonstrated at every stage of your events.
We tailor our approach to the practical realities of our technical and logistical activities, offering concrete solutions designed to combine performance with responsibility.

FROM THE BRIEFING STAGE 

  • Analysis of CSR issues : we identify potential social, economic, and environmental impacts from the very beginning of the design phase.
  • Responsible technical solutions: we guide you towards eco-friendly choices (shared equipment, energy-efficient lighting, optimised transport solutions, etc.).
  • Dialogue with stakeholders : we incorporate your CSR objectives to build a customised and coherent proposal.

DURING PREPARATION

  • During preparation : we prioritise local suppliers and those with recognised or proactive CSR practices.
  • Optimised logistical planning : we minimise unnecessary trips, consolidate deliveries, and encourage low-carbon transport methods.
  • Responsible resource management : we precisely size technical equipment (sound, lighting, structures, etc.) to avoid waste.

ON-SITE, DUING THE EVENT  

  • Responsible setup and operation : our teams are trained in eco-friendly driving, energy efficiency, and safety standards.
  • Waste sorting and recovery : we implement on-site waste sorting solutions and maintain their traceability.
  • Responsiveness and adaptability : we remain focused on achieving initial goals throughout the event.

AFTER THE EVENT

  • Evaluation and feedback : we conduct environmental and social debriefings to analyse successes and areas for improvement.
  • Monitoring key indicators : we assess the tangible outcomes of our actions using indicators such as waste recovery rates and stakeholder satisfaction levels.
  • Capitalising on experience for continuous improvement : each event shapes the next, enabling us to progress collectively towards an ever more responsible model.
